MOUTH GAGS
mouth gags are devices that are placed in the mouth to keep it open during dental procedures. They are usually made of plastic or metal and have a variety of different sizes and shapes.
There are many reasons why your dentist may recommend using a dental mouth gag during your procedure. In some cases, it may be necessary to keep your mouth open for an extended period of time. This can be uncomfortable and tiring, so the use of a mouth gag can help you to stay relaxed and comfortable during the procedure.
Another common reason for using a dental mouth gag is to protect your tongue from being injured by dental instruments. If your tongue is in the way, it can be difficult for the dentist to work around it and this could lead to cuts or bruises. By using a dental mouth gag, your tongue will be safely out of the way and protected from any potential injuries.
Finally, some people have a strong gag reflex which can make it difficult for them to keep their mouths open during dental procedures. If this is the case, your dentist may recommend using a dental mouth gag to help you overcome this reflex and stay comfortable during the procedure.
